Conditions optimization for the intermolecular bromoesterification.

graphic file with name d1ra01816g-u5.jpg
Entrya Bromine source Frequency Yield (%)b
1 NBS 20 Hz 0
2 NBS 30 Hz 0
3 DBDMH 20 Hz 74
4 DBDMH 30 Hz 94 (92)c
5d DBDMH 6
6e DBDMH 4
7f DBDMH 30 Hz 78
a

Reactions were conducted using a Retsch mixer mill (MM 400) in a 10 mL zirconium oxide chambers with benzoic acid 7a (0.2 mmol), styrene 8a (0.22 mmol) and bromine source (0.22 mmol) at ambient temperature.

b

Determined by NMR spectroscopy with dibromomethane as the internal standard.

c

Isolated yield.

d

Reaction was conducted in dichloromethane (0.2 M).

e

Reaction was conducted under neat condition and the samples were mixed by a magnetic stirrer bar.

f

A planetary mill was used.
